Vida, Marcus Hieronymus. OPERA. Quorum Catalogum Sequens Pagella Continet. 
Antwerp: Ex Officina Christophori Plantini. 1578. 16mo. 504pp. Plantin woodcut 
device on title. Cont. calf, worn, but very sound. One fore-edge clasp present. 
    $1,250.00 (trade discount allowed)
The collected writings of Vida (d. 1566), the Italian author of many Latin 
poems, the most famous being the “Christias” and his “De Arte Poetica.” He is 
also remembered for his ingenious poem on the game of chess, “De Ludo Sacchorum
” or “Sacchia Ludus” which was translated into many languages. Voet, PLANTIN 
#2438. BL Dutch STC p. 205.
